Synopsis

At the end of the 19th century in Russia, Prince Dimitri Necklivdov is summoned to serve as a juror in a trial. The defendant is Katiuscia Maslova, who is accused of murdering a merchant for the purpose of robbing him. Dimitri recognizes Katiuscia as the girl he had seduced many years earlier. Determined to help her, Dimitri decides to work toward her salvation.
